A garage door isn't one component. It's a system. Springs, cables, rollers, hinges, panels, the opener motor, safety sensors, weatherstripping, and the track all work together. When one part fails, you pay for that repair. When the entire door fails, you pay for replacement. Labor time matters too. Let's break down real numbers. A single garage door spring replacement runs between $200 and $400, including labor. Springs fail every 7 to 9 years on average. A new garage door opener costs $300 to $600 installed. A full sectional door replacement (the most common type for residential homes) ranges from $800 to $3,500, depending on materials, insulation, and finish. If you need emergency service after hours, add 50 to 100 percent to the final invoice.

Online "average cost" posts mislead homeowners. One search result claims doors cost $500. Another says $2,000. Both miss the point. Your garage door cost depends on:
- Door type (sectional, roll-up, carriage-style) - Insulation value (uninsulated versus R-16) - Material (steel, aluminum, wood) - Size and weight, Your opener's age and condition, Whether you're replacing or repairing

Homeowners often skip maintenance, thinking they'll save money. They don't. Annual tune-ups catch failing springs and worn cables before they break. That $200 investment prevents a $400 emergency repair at midnight. We've written about garage door maintenance in Brooksville and how a small tune-up saves thousands.
Another trap: assuming all repairs are temporary fixes. Sometimes the door is beyond saving. If your door is over 15 years old, requires frequent repairs, or the springs and cables are both aging, replacement makes financial sense. The new door lasts 15 to 20 years. Constant repairs don't.
Cable and spring failures also carry hidden costs. A broken spring can damage the door panel when it snaps. Broken cables can jam the door. Both create secondary damage. How much does a basic garage door repair cost in Brooksville? Simple repairs like cable adjustment or sensor realignment typically run $150 to $300. Spring replacement costs $200 to $400. Full door replacement ranges from $800 to $3,500 depending on materials and size.
Is it cheaper to repair or replace my garage door? If your door is under 10 years old and one component fails, repair is usually cheaper. If your door is over 15 years old, requires frequent repairs, or multiple parts are failing, replacement offers better long-term value.
Why do garage door springs cost so much to replace? Springs carry extreme tension and require specialized tools and expertise. Improper replacement causes injury or death. Professional installation, the spring itself, and safety testing justify the cost.

What's included in a garage door maintenance tune-up? A standard tune-up includes spring and cable inspection, opener testing, roller and track lubrication, weatherstripping check, and photo eye alignment. Cost runs $150 to $200 and prevents costlier repairs.
